



In My Weakness
When you're lost in a sea of indifference,
When you're drowning but nobody
cares,
When it seems all is lost ('though
you've paid the high cost)
And you can't pierce the ceiling
with prayers,
When you're standing for right (but,
alone in your fight),
When your heart is breaking in two
...
Dear friend, just recall the sparrows
that fall.
He really does care for you.
Sometimes in losing, we win more
And, sometimes, the battle's not
o'er.
Sometimes, the struggle creates
the strength
To raise us up where eagles soar.
When we have reached the High Places
And we gaze at the struggle below,
The tapestry woven will look from
above
Like it never could from here below.
God does have a plan and a purpose
And things never happen by chance.
What you see through the lens, with
study,
Is not just the same as a glance.
So, when troubles and trials beset
you,
Hold on! And, study, with
care!
You'll find the trace of His finger
And you'll know He is answering
prayer!
It is not just the present and past
He can see
And it's not just the loss or the
win.
But, He sees beyond and He sees
results
And knows how the twig turns and
bends.
I like to think that each twist
and turn,
In this gnarled old bark of mine,
Drove my roots deeper still; seeking
guidance until
They're forever entwined in Thine!
